On Mon, Jan 28, 2008 at 06:34:49PM +0100, Ingo Molnar wrote:
> 
> * Andi Kleen <andi@firstfloor.org> wrote:
> 
> > git-x86 tip  5b838c0d9d7269eb4d21532da126b3c90db46c67 with x86-64 defconfig
> > oopses on boot with 
> > 
> > BUG: unable to handle kernel paging request at ffffc20001815000
> > IP: [<ffffffff803773e8>] acpi_ps_peek_opcode+0x4/0x1c
> > PGD 12fc32067 PUD 32fc24067 PMD 32f42c067 PTE 0
> 
> ok, this looks like one of the bugs we fixed in the latest x86.git 
> (freshly released a few minutes ago). Could you please check x86.git#mm 
> with this tip:
> 
>   commit cc77c9972685ea84908eff2fe13114160de5d9cb
>   Author: Thomas Gleixner <tglx@linutronix.de>
>   Date:   Mon Jan 28 18:18:43 2008 +0100
> 
>       x86: cpa: rename global_flush_tlb() to cpa_flush_all()
> 
> do you still see that crash?

New the second oops in allocate_threshold_blocks->sysfs_add_file->kobject_uevent_env
happens (see other mail)
